Stonetrail Holidays

Stonetrail Holidays offer luxury self catering holidays for cyclists, walkers and horse and riders. Based at Street Farm, a historic 16th century former farm in a spectacular setting at the foot of Wild Boar Fell, midway between Sedbergh and Kirkby Stephen.

The accommodation consists of two apartments, one sleeping 2, the other sleeping up to 4. Offering a high standard of comfort, they have been newly converted from a range of stone barns employing traditional building methods to retain the historic and architectural value of the building. The interiors have been finished with open trusses and exposed stonework which complement the oak floors, wood burning stoves and power showers. The furnishings are simple and stylish with comfy beds and crisp white linen.

There is a Map Room with inhouse GPS software where guests can browse routes and download or print maps.

Two further lodges, one sleeping up to 4 and the other up to 8, are planned to open in 2009.

Westby House Cottage

Westby House Cottage - click to enlarge Westby House Cottage - click to enlarge

Westby House Cottage

Westby House Cottage is situated on the outskirts of Sedbergh, and a footpath extends the half mile into the town.

The single storey, stone built, semi-detached cottage is approached by a 150 yard private road and commands an elevated position within a beautiful garden at the foot of the Howgill Fells. It faces southwest and has a panoramic view of the Lune Valley from the patio at the front.

It has its own entrance and parking space for two/three cars at the rear.

All accommodation is on a single level and comprises of a lounge; entrance hall area with dining area; bathroom with 'over bath' shower, shaving point and immersion heater; two bedrooms with double (4'6") beds; kitchen; shared utility room with laundry facilities and freezer space. Sheets and towels can be supplied at extra cost. Mobile phones operate at this location.

The property is well insulated, is heated by storage heaters with an afternoon boost and has fitted carpets throughout.

The glazed front leads out to the patio equipped with garden furniture. The garden area is usually available for lawn games such as putting, tennis and bowls.

Bower Bank EcoBarn

This is a self catering Barn with locally sourced continental breakfast provided.

The EcoBarn was formerly the recording studio of comedian, folk singer, writer and broadcaster Mike Harding, it has been converted to form comfortable, environmentally friendly accommodation for up to ten people in 2 family en-suite rooms. With an impressive living space with views from every window.

Parking space is available for 4 cars

The EcoBarn offers the following environmental features:-

* All hot water and underfloor heating provided by a ground source heat pump

* Rainwater harvester provides water to flush the barn's four WCs

* Extensive use of sheep's wool insulation

* Green electricity tariff

* Woodburning Stove
